当前位置:Telegram X中文版 > 帮助中心 > 文章页 > telegram获取api_id-获取telegram当前id

telegram获取api_id-获取telegram当前id

2025-03-24 21:04 Telegram X中文版
telegram中文版 telegram中文版

硬件:Windows系统 版本:11.1.1.22 大小:9.75MB 语言:简体中文 评分: 发布:2020-02-05 更新:2024-11-08 厂商:telegram中文版

telegram telegram安卓版

硬件:安卓系统 版本:122.0.3.464 大小:187.94MB 厂商:telegram 发布:2022-03-29 更新:2024-10-30

telegram telegram ios苹果版

硬件:苹果系统 版本:130.0.6723.37 大小:207.1 MB 厂商:Google LLC 发布:2020-04-03 更新:2024-06-12

苹果下载

跳转至官网

2025-03-24 21:04 telegram获取api_id-获取telegram当前id

本文旨在探讨如何通过Telegram获取API ID以及当前用户的ID。文章首先简要介绍了Telegram API的基本概念和用途,然后从注册Telegram机器人、获取API ID、使用BotFather、编写代码获取当前ID、注意事项以及实际应用等方面进行了详细阐述,最后总结了Telegram获取API ID和当前ID的重要性及其在开发中的应用。

Telegram API简介

Telegram API是Telegram官方提供的接口,允许开发者利用Telegram平台的功能来创建各种应用程序。通过使用Telegram API,开发者可以创建聊天机器人、自动回复、文件传输等功能丰富的应用。获取API ID是使用Telegram API的第一步,而获取当前用户的ID则是实现个性化功能的关键。

注册Telegram机器人

要获取API ID,首先需要注册一个Telegram机器人。注册过程如下:

1. 访问Telegram的官方网站,登录你的Telegram账户。

2. 点击左侧菜单中的开发选项。

3. 点击创建新的机器人按钮。

4. 在弹出的窗口中,你可以选择是否为机器人分配一个名字,然后点击创建按钮。

5. 机器人创建成功后,你会看到一个API ID和一个API密钥。这两个信息将用于后续的API调用。

获取API ID

获取API ID的方法如下:

1. 在注册机器人的过程中,系统会自动生成一个API ID。

2. 你可以在机器人的设置页面中找到API ID,通常以Bot API ID的形式呈现。

3. 将API ID记录下来,以便在编写代码时使用。

使用BotFather获取API ID

除了在机器人设置页面中获取API ID外,还可以通过BotFather获取API ID。BotFather是Telegram官方提供的命令行工具,用于管理机器人。以下是使用BotFather获取API ID的步骤:

1. 在Telegram中搜索BotFather并添加到你的聊天列表。

2. 向BotFather发送/start命令。

3. BotFather会回复一个API ID,你可以将其记录下来。

编写代码获取当前ID

在获取API ID后,可以通过编写代码来获取当前用户的ID。以下是一个使用Python编写的基本示例:

```python

from telethon import TelegramClient

from telethon.tl.functions.users import GetUsersRequest

替换以下信息为你的API ID和API密钥

api_id = 'YOUR_API_ID'

api_hash = 'YOUR_API_HASH'

创建Telegram客户端实例

client = TelegramClient('session_name', api_id, api_hash)

连接到Telegram服务器

client.start()

获取当前用户的ID

current_user_id = client.get_me().id

print(f当前用户的ID: {current_user_id})

断开连接

client.disconnect()

```

在上述代码中,我们使用`GetUsersRequest`函数获取当前用户的ID,并将其打印出来。

注意事项

在使用Telegram API时,需要注意以下几点:

1. 确保你的应用程序遵守Telegram的使用条款。

2. 不要滥用API,避免发送大量消息或进行频繁的API调用。

3. 保护你的API ID和API密钥,不要将其泄露给他人。

实际应用

获取API ID和当前用户ID在开发Telegram应用时非常有用。以下是一些实际应用场景:

1. 创建聊天机器人,实现自动回复、信息推送等功能。

2. 实现个性化功能,如根据用户ID推荐内容。

3. 开发文件传输应用,允许用户通过Telegram发送和接收文件。

通过本文的详细阐述,我们了解到如何通过Telegram获取API ID和当前用户ID。这些信息对于开发Telegram应用至关重要,可以帮助我们实现各种功能。在开发过程中,我们需要注意遵守相关规则,并合理使用API资源。

猜你喜欢
古怪加速器到底免费吗、古怪加速器到底免费吗安全吗
古怪加速器到底免费吗、古怪加速器到底免费吗安全吗
随着互联网的普及,越来越多的用户开始关注网络加速器。古怪加速器作为一款备受关注的网络加速工具,其免费性和安全性成为了用户...
國際驗證碼接收平臺是什麽
國際驗證碼接收平臺是什麽
本文以國際驗證碼接收平臺為中心,對其概念、功能、應用、優勢、挑戰和未來發展進行了全面的闡述。文章首先簡要介紹了國際驗證碼...
好用的连wifi软件—连wifi那个软件最好
好用的连wifi软件—连wifi那个软件最好
随着移动互联网的普及,连WiFi已经成为我们日常生活中不可或缺的一部分。无论是在公共场所还是家中,连WiFi都能为我们提...
公安联考政审只查父母可以吗—公安联考政审亲属避严格吗
公安联考政审只查父母可以吗—公安联考政审亲属避严格吗
公安联考政审是指对参加公安联考的考生进行政治审查的过程,旨在确保考生具备良好的政治素质和道德品质,能够胜任公安工作。政审...
华为快速连WiFi方法—华为手机如何快速链接华为wifi
华为快速连WiFi方法—华为手机如何快速链接华为wifi
华为作为全球领先的通信设备制造商,其手机产品在市场上享有很高的声誉。华为手机不仅性能强大,而且连接WiFi的速度也非常快...
國內收不到國外短信驗證碼
國內收不到國外短信驗證碼
在這個數字化時代,短信驗證碼成為了我們日常生活中不可或缺的一部分。它如同一把無形的鎖,保護著我們的個人資訊和交易安全。有...
飛機登錄為什麽收不到驗證碼怎麽辦
飛機登錄為什麽收不到驗證碼怎麽辦
在現代社會,飛機登錄成為旅客們預訂機票後必須完成的步驟之一。有時候旅客們會遇到一個常見的問題:在登錄飛機時,無法收到驗證...
华为畅连app下载苹果系统-华为畅连app 下载
华为畅连app下载苹果系统-华为畅连app 下载
华为畅连App是华为公司推出的一款即时通讯软件,旨在为用户提供高清视频通话、语音通话、消息发送等功能。该应用支持跨平台使...
华为pc版应用从哪下—华为pc版应用从哪下载到桌面
华为pc版应用从哪下—华为pc版应用从哪下载到桌面
华为PC版应用是指专为华为笔记本电脑设计的软件应用,这些应用涵盖了办公、娱乐、学习等多个领域,为用户提供了丰富的使用体验...
國外虛擬號碼接收驗證碼平臺哪個好
國外虛擬號碼接收驗證碼平臺哪個好
本文旨在探讨國外虛擬號碼接收驗證碼平臺的選擇,對比分析各平台優劣,以幫助用戶選擇最適合自己的驗證碼接收解決方案。文章從服...
返回顶部